summaryrefslogtreecommitdiff
path: root/src/tabwindow
diff options
context:
space:
mode:
authorAndrea Diamantini <adjam7@gmail.com>2012-12-07 00:28:40 +0100
committerAndrea Diamantini <adjam7@gmail.com>2012-12-10 02:48:06 +0100
commit290598acc8851afcce5b7df19bb495e3c0ce4e2b (patch)
tree9c5f7c8de95d6f730be366549c3a4f10fc8337d1 /src/tabwindow
parentFix open external link on web app (diff)
downloadrekonq-290598acc8851afcce5b7df19bb495e3c0ce4e2b.tar.xz
do not update tabbar until we decided where putting the new tab button
Diffstat (limited to 'src/tabwindow')
-rw-r--r--src/tabwindow/tabwindow.cpp3
1 files changed, 3 insertions, 0 deletions
diff --git a/src/tabwindow/tabwindow.cpp b/src/tabwindow/tabwindow.cpp
index c42d2048..e1d239a7 100644
--- a/src/tabwindow/tabwindow.cpp
+++ b/src/tabwindow/tabwindow.cpp
@@ -339,6 +339,8 @@ void TabWindow::updateNewTabButtonPosition()
if (isFullScreen())
return;
+ setUpdatesEnabled(false);
+
int tabWidgetWidth = frameSize().width();
int tabBarWidth = tabBar()->sizeHint().width();
@@ -353,6 +355,7 @@ void TabWindow::updateNewTabButtonPosition()
}
_addTabButton->show();
+ setUpdatesEnabled(true);
}